1 / 122
文档名称:

数据存储..ppt

格式:ppt   大小:825KB   页数:122页
下载后只包含 1 个 PPT 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

数据存储..ppt

上传人:q1188830 2019/10/20 文件大小:825 KB

下载得到文件列表

数据存储..ppt

文档介绍

文档介绍:“0”和“1”“0”和“1”电子装置可以有两种状态,如开关的开和关,电路的通和断。我们可以用“0”和“1”这两个符号来分别表示这两种状态。所谓符号“0”和符号“1”,就是说这里的“0”和“1”只是两个标识符号,如整数里的符号“0”或符号“1”,或字符的“A”或“B”。符号“0”和符号“1”绝对不是数字0和数字1。。由于数字存在运算问题,所以在表示数字时要考虑数字的运算问题。因补码表示方式可方便实现二进制数的加法和减法运算,所以计算机中二进制数多采用补码方式表示。整数型数据采用的是小数点位置固定的定点表示法,小数型数据采用的是小数点位置浮动的浮点表示法。“0”和符号“1”分别表示数字0和数字1时,就可以构造逢二进一的二进制计数系统。日常生活中采用的十进制计数是一种权计数法。所谓权,就是不同的位置代表不同的含义。例如,十进制数345的含义如图2-1(a)所示。因十进制数345中数字3位置的权值为100,数字4位置的权值为10,数字5位置的权值为1,所以十进制数345可表示为3×100+4×10+5×1。也可以用相似的方法表示二进制数,二进制数1001的含义如图2-1(b)所示。因二进制数1001中从左至右的权值分别为8、4、2、1,所以二进制数1001可表示为1×8+0×4+0×2+1×1。图2-1进位制数(a)十进制数345;(b)二进制数1001表2-1十进制数和二进制数转换表十进制数二进制数十进制数二进制数00101010111110112101211003111311014100141110510115111161101610000711117100018100018100109**********至此,我们知道,人类****惯于十进制数,而计算机内部存储只能采用二进制数,这就存在十进制数和二进制数之间的相互转换问题。因十进制数和二进制数只是数值的两种不同表示方法,并不表示其本质的改变。因此,十进制数和二进制数之间必然可以相互转换。为区别十进制数和二进制数,在下面的讨论中,我们在数字后面用下标形式标出其进位制。如(101)10表示该数是十进制数,(101)2表示该数是二进制数。:用十进制计数制把二进制数各位置的数按权展开后相加。【例2-1】求()2的十进制数值。解:()2=1×23+0×22+0×21+1×20+1×2-1+0×2-2+1×2-3 =8+1++ =():首先不断地对前次得到的商除2并列出其余数,然后把所得余数按从后向前的次序排列。该方法简称除2取余法。【例2-2】求(19)10的二进制数值。解:219(余数)29 1(低位)24122 21 00 1(高位)因此,(19)10=(10011):首先不断地对前次得到的积的小数部分乘2,并列出该次得到的整数数值,然后按从前向后的次序排列。该方法简称乘2取整法。【例2-3】求()10的二进制数值。